Senior Technical Writing Lead
- Develop and maintain clear, user-focused technical documentation-including software user manuals, reference manuals, data sheets, and online help-from concept through completion.
- Write and edit documentation using professional-grade grammar, spelling, and sentence/paragraph structure to ensure clarity, consistency, and accuracy.
- Edit documents for grammar, spelling, format, style, controlled English, accuracy, and clarity, reducing ambiguity and improving ease of use.
- Provide leadership, guidance, and informal training to other writers on the team, supporting consistency and shared best practices
- Apply formats in accordance with established style guides and controlled English standards when creating technical communication deliverables, including manuals, data sheets, online help, and related content.
- Structure and organize technical content so that information flows logically, is easy to navigate, and supports different user needs.
- Work collaboratively with developers, validators, product managers, subject matter experts (SMEs), and internal teams to gain a deep understanding of product features and documentation requirements.
- Incorporate feedback from SMEs, peers, editors, and team leads to ensure documentation is accurate, complete, and easy to understand.
- Manage multiple documentation projects concurrently, effectively prioritizing tasks and using time wisely to meet agreed deadlines.
- Organize and conduct meetings or interviews with engineers and other SMEs, both locally and internationally, to gather the information needed for documentation.
- Work independently in lab or test environments, and leverage existing information on internal sites, external user communities, and professional forums to supplement documentation.
- Use content management and authoring tools such as FrameMaker, MadCap, Paligo, or similar, along with Microsoft Office applications (including Word, Visio, and Excel) to create and maintain content
- Quickly grasp complex technical concepts and translate them into clear, concise text and visuals, breaking down complex topics into understandable documentation objects.
- Regularly attend and actively participate in project meetings or conference calls to discuss documentation status, issues, and questions.
- Participate in assigned training to develop and enhance technical writing and tool-related skills.
-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ives that enhance documentation clarity, accessibility, and overall user experience.
- Bachelor's degree in Technical Writing, English, or similar field, or relevant experience in lieu of education.
- Minimum 5+ years' experience in the technical writing field, focusing on software products.
- Advanced written and verbal communication skills in English, with the ability to adapt tone, structure, and level of detail for different audiences and use cases.
- Hands-on experience using content management or authoring tools such as FrameMaker, MadCap, Paligo, or similar platforms.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office tools, including Word and Visio
-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a diverse, geographically dispersed team.
- Self-motivation and a strong desire to learn new products, technologies, and tools-and to share that knowledge with others.
